How long do sinus infections last with antibiotics?

Taking antibiotics when you have a bacterial sinus infection will make the sinus infection go away much sooner.

If you have a bacterial sinus infection and the doctor prescribes you some antibiotics the antibiotics should begin working on killing the bacteria that is causing the sinus infection within a day or two.

Then after around 4 to 5 days of taking the antibiotics the sinus infection should go away fully and you should be feeling better.

You should continue to take the antibiotics as long as the doctor says you should even if you're feeling better as taking the antibiotics will help keep new bacteria from growing inside your body so you won't get reinfected with the bacterial sinus infection soon after it's going away.

When you do have a sinus infection you should also st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water or juice that contains Vitamin C such as Orange Juice, use a humidifier and take a steamy shower or use a humidifier to keep humidity in your bedroom or home.
